How to Use a Humidifier for Your Hoya Carnosa’s Needs

Hoya Carnosa, also known as wax plant, is a popular houseplant appreciated for its attractive, waxy leaves and fragrant flowers. To keep your Hoya healthy and thriving, maintaining the right humidity levels is essential. Using a humidifier can be an effective way to create an ideal environment for your plant.

Understanding the Humidity Needs of Hoya Carnosa

Hoya Carnosa prefers moderate humidity levels, ideally between 40% and 60%. In dry indoor environments, especially during winter months, the air can become too dry, causing the plant to struggle. Proper humidity helps prevent leaf browning, promotes healthy growth, and encourages flowering.

Choosing the Right Humidifier

Select a humidifier that is suitable for the size of your room and plant. Ultrasonic humidifiers are quiet and efficient, making them a popular choice for indoor use. Ensure the humidifier has adjustable settings so you can control the humidity level precisely.

Placement Tips

Place the humidifier near your Hoya Carnosa, but not directly on top of it. Keep it at a distance of about 1 to 3 feet to allow the moisture to disperse evenly. Avoid placing the humidifier where it can directly spray water onto the plant or its roots.

Monitoring Humidity Levels

Use a hygrometer to monitor the room’s humidity. Adjust the humidifier settings accordingly to maintain the ideal range. Regular monitoring helps prevent over-humidifying, which can lead to fungal issues or root rot.

Additional Tips for Humidity Control

  • Group your Hoya Carnosa with other plants to create a microenvironment with higher humidity.
  • Place a tray of water with pebbles beneath the plant stand to increase local humidity through evaporation.
  • Maintain good air circulation to prevent mold and mildew growth.
